Solar Panels in the BT61 Postcode Area

The BT61 postcode area covers Richhill and surrounding areas in Armagh. A typical 4kWp solar panel system here generates around 3,236 kWh per year, saving an estimated £906/yr on electricity bills and covering roughly 85% of average household electricity usage.

About Solar in BT61, Richhill

Homeowners in the BT61 postcode area are eligible for 0% VAT on solar panel installations, making 2026 an excellent time to invest in solar energy. With 809 kWh generated per kWp of installed capacity, the BT61 area benefits from reasonable solar irradiance for the UK.

Through the Smart Export Guarantee (SEG), you can also earn money by exporting surplus electricity back to the grid. Most MCS-certified installations in Armagh qualify for SEG payments from energy suppliers.

Armagh in Northern Ireland generates 810 kWh per kWp, about 12% below the UK average of 920 kWh/kWp. The ecclesiastical capital of Ireland, Armagh is known for its apple orchards in the sheltered drumlin countryside, and the area's relatively low elevation provides reasonable conditions for solar generation.
